Career path
Veterinary Technologists
Veterinary Technologists are crucial in providing medical care to animals during emergencies, ensuring their health and welfare are prioritized.
Animal Welfare Inspectors
Animal Welfare Inspectors assess conditions and enforce regulations to ensure the humane treatment of animals, particularly in crisis situations.
Emergency Animal Rescuers
Emergency Animal Rescuers specialize in saving animals during disasters, utilizing skills in rescue techniques and first aid.
Animal Behaviorists
Animal Behaviorists analyze animal behavior to implement effective rehabilitation strategies, particularly for animals affected by emergencies.
Wildlife Rehabilitation Specialists
Wildlife Rehabilitation Specialists play a vital role in caring for injured or orphaned wildlife, especially in the aftermath of environmental crises.
